1 用途
【扫码枪】控件配合物理扫码枪硬件使用。程序运行时控件不可见。2 属性
2.1 控件
控件名,页面内唯一。
2.2 事件处理
定义扫码枪扫码结束的回调处理函数。
扫码结果通过事件对象的user_data传给处理函数,接收后做相应业务处理。比如:
void Frm34::wMBarcodeScanner1_vch_cb(uint16_t code, LvEvent e) {
//扫码结果通过事件对象的user_data传给处理函数
char* barcode = (char*)e.user_data;
//将条码字符内容赋值给变量
string key(barcode, strlen(barcode));
vm->setChar("扫码变量", key);
}
3 用法示例
运行结果: